## Account Recovery — Fontvend pipeline

If the service account that vendors our third-party fonts (the Glyphbarrow mirror) gets locked out, don't just spin up a new one — the license ledger is tied to that identity. Recovery reviewer should confirm the last vendoring commit matches the mirror manifest, then restore access via the Tallowgate console. The console will prompt once, at which point enter the passphrase:

strongbox words: oliael-gilax-lamael

Future maintainers should ensure every formula executes inside the new Quarrel sandbox with strict CPU, memory, and recursion limits, and that escapes fail closed. Do not add evaluator features without updating the sandbox policy first. The full design rationale and threat model live on the internal page below.

operations page: https://confluence.zemvarlabs.internal/projects/display/browse/display/8963

# Break-Glass Access — InvoForge Renderer

Plugin authors normally interact with the InvoForge PDF renderer through the sandboxed plugin API only. Break-glass access exists solely for incidents where a malformed plugin corrupts the render queue and the sandbox cannot be reached. Request approval from the on-call steward first; all break-glass sessions are logged and reviewed within 24 hours. Once approval is granted, unlock the emergency console using the recovery passphrase that appears immediately below.

recovery phrase for yawif-hahif: druys-kelius-ralax-raliel